Common Name:   Tapir Jaw Fossil section with Teeth
Genus/Species:   Tapirus veroensis
Age:                      1.8 Million – 11,000 Years old
Period:                  Pleistocene
Formation:           Alachua
Location:              Taylor County, Florida, USA

This is an excellent Tapir Jaw Section Fossil with 3 beautiful black enameled teeth. The prehistoric Tapir Jaw is very robust with minimal tooth wear. Terrific black with a little white enamel on teeth that and are complete. Great example of a collection piece. Stabilized with no repairs or restoration.
